If it were me, i wouldnt pay more than 150 bucks for those parts. A visual check of the cylinder heads is not going to tell you what kind of shape they are in. You will definitly at the very least have to have them re-surfaced at a machine shop, and when they are there who knows if they are gonna need a valve job, valve seals, springs or even if the valves are straight.
